Transaction 062a7326b83054b5c8226e99149dd37c38bf250ac32e0e9da46cc80747ee710f

1 Input
2 Outputs
  • 062a7326b83054b5c8226e99149dd37c38bf250ac32e0e9da46cc80747ee710f:0
  • value  2692487
    address  3K7r3qZRQzTcsHjUmEDPZL27sbB2xcYFcX
  • 062a7326b83054b5c8226e99149dd37c38bf250ac32e0e9da46cc80747ee710f:1
  • value  13950000
    address  38MCzPZYSP9ykjU6d5uWijAbxb9bFvZKrC